Royal Challengers Bangalore (RCB) finally ended their 18 -year waiting for an Indian Premier League (IPL) title by defeating Punjab Kings (PBK) in a thrilling final at Narendra Modi Stadium, Ahmedabad. RCB won a memorable six runs to lift its first IPL trophy.
During Chase's final overs, the match to reach its conclusion, the emotions moved high. RCB icon and legendary batsman of India Virat Kohli Was seen tearing on the field. In the final over, PBK needs 29 runs, Josh Hazelwood grabbed his nerve. After the bowling, just after two delivery, the cameras caught Kohli covering their face, trying to hide their tears, a moment that captured the emotional heaviness of waiting for about two decades.
Kohli, who has been with the franchise since its inception in 2008, was finally received to organize the prestigious IPL trophy under the leadership of Silver Patidar.

After the historic victory, Kohli dedicated the victory to the fans and reflected on his long journey with RCB. The Stalwart said that he has given everything to the franchise from the youth to the franchise. The 36 -year -old also paid tribute to his long -time team partner and RCB Legend, AB de Villiers. He admitted that de Villiers gave everything for this team and admitted that this victory is also for him.
“This victory is as much for fans as it is for the team. I have given this team my youth, prime and experience. Tried to win it every season, I could be given everything. It never thought that this day would not come, I have recovered from emotions after winning.
Despite being retired for four years, he has been the most match player in the franchise. He is worthy of being on the podium, picking up the cup, ”Kohli said after winning the trophy.
